Background and personal life
Jenna was born on the 27th of April, 1986 in Blackpool (England, UK), and in the same city she attended the Arnold School were she was Head Girl. Because of her joining the cast of Emmerdale, she couldn’t have a conventional university experience and she regrets it. While at school Jenna was a member of a theatre company, ‘In Yer Space’ with whom she performed at the Edinburgh Festival in the play Crystal Clear. She won an award for her performance, while the play was also received favourably.
Career
Jenna’s career began back in 2005, when while auditioning for drama schools, she joined the cast of the british soap Emmerdale as Jasmine Thomas. The soap kept her busy until March 2009, with a window in 2006 when she left the UK for a brief period to join the cast of the US politico-legal drama Boston Legal, however the show had a really short life and Jenna returned to her roles in the UK right after the cancellation. In May 2009 it was announced that Jenna would be joining BBC drama Waterloo Road, as new “hard girl”, Lindsay James. As she was 23 at the time of her casting, Jenna found the experience of playing a schoolgirl again “surreal”. In December 2010 Jenna joined the cast of the upcoming BBC4 television adaptation of Room at the Top (from the John Braine novel) playing the role of Susan Brown. In 2011 she made her big screen debut with a tiny part in Captain America: the First Avenger and then landed the part of ‘Annie Desmond’ in Julian Fellowes four part mini-series Titanic, broadcasted during April 2012 on ITV1. She’s also part of Stephen Poliakoff’s ‘Dancing on the Edge’ that will hit our (small) screen this fall.
On March 21rd, 2012 Doctor Who producer Steven Moffat confirmed at a press conference that Jenna would be the Doctor’s companion alongside Matt Smith, from series 7 (Autumn 2012/ Spring 2013) onwards.
